2017 220TSi L&K Estate

 

Recent fill @32275 Miles Total fuel 4438 l @Ave Consumption - 33.01 MPG

 

Total Cost incl: Fuel, Servicing, 2off Michelin PS4, 4 winter wheels+tyres all in c £6650 or about £0.21 per mile

 

Expected cost in the near term, next inspection, possibly 2 new summer tyres in the spring.

 

All in I am happy with the VFM😁

I thought I'd share what a 280 can achieve with lots of 50mpg restricted motorway running, ACC behind bus/hgv. 

 

I managed15km/L or about 42mpg on the trip computer from Bristol to east London via m25. 2/3 of the journey I was just pootling at 50 or whatever the bus(65mph normally) or hgv(59on speedo) is doing with ACC . The rest just normal 70-75mph and normal driving in eco after getting off the motorway. Not amazing but at least I know if I do this, I can get 550miles easily a tank on a long motorway journey at expense of a bit of time.

1.4 TSI dsg. Over three years and 17,700 miles ( yes I know, it doesn't go very far! ) I have a real figure of 38.7 mpg taken from garage receipts.

The mileage is getting better each year as the engine loosens up. I must just check the last year on its own as I think it would be a bit higher then.
